The Cultural Significance of the Upside Down Crescent Moon

When observing the upside down crescent moon, it is essential to consider its cultural context. Different societies have attached diverse meanings to this symbol throughout history. Let’s explore some of these cultural interpretations:

Ancient Mesopotamia: The Lunar Symbol

In ancient Mesopotamia, the upside down crescent moon represented the lunar deity Sin or Nanna. This deity was associated with wisdom, divination, and protection. The symbol was often depicted on amulets and seals to invoke the deity’s blessings and safeguard the wearer.

Islamic Culture: The Star and Crescent

In Islamic culture, the star and crescent symbolize the moon and are closely associated with Islam. However, it is worth noting that the crescent in the Islamic context is right-side up rather than upside down.

Pagan Traditions: The Horned Moon

Within various pagan traditions, the upside-down crescent moon is known as the “Horned Moon.” This symbol is linked to deities associated with nature, fertility, and the cycles of life. It signifies the connection between the divine and the earthly realms.

Spiritual and Mystical Interpretations

While cultural symbolism is an essential aspect of the upside down crescent moon, spiritual and mystical interpretations also play a significant role. Many esoteric practices delve into the deeper meanings of this symbol. Here are a few notable mystical interpretations:

The Divine Feminine

One prevalent interpretation of the upside down crescent moon is its association with the divine feminine energy. This symbol embodies the qualities of intuition, creativity, and emotional receptivity. It serves as a reminder of the power and influence of femininity in both the spiritual and physical realms.

Polarity and Balance

The inversion of the crescent moon represents the concept of polarity and balance within the universe. It symbolizes the interplay between light and darkness, yin and yang, and other opposing forces. Through embracing this duality, one can strive for harmony and achieve a sense of completeness.

Transformation and Rebirth

An upside down crescent moon can also signify transformation and rebirth. The image of the waning moon turning into the waxing moon is a metaphor for the cycles of life, death, and rebirth. This interpretation highlights the potential for personal growth and evolution.
